About the Role:

The Sr. Director of Procurement will lead and oversee the entire procurement function within the organization, ensuring the strategic sourcing and acquisition of goods and services align with company goals and compliance standards. This role is responsible for developing and executing procurement strategies that optimize cost efficiency, supplier performance, and risk management across all business units. The Sr. Director will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ams including finance, operations, and legal to drive procurement initiatives that support business growth and operational excellence. They will also manage and mentor a high-performing procurement team, fostering a culture of continuous improvement and innovation. Ultimately, this position ensures that procurement activities contribute to the company's competitive advantage and sustainable success in the marketplace.

Skills:

The Sr. Director of Procurement utilizes strategic thinking and analytical skills daily to evaluate market trends and supplier capabilities, ensuring optimal sourcing decisions. Strong negotiation and communication skills are essential for securing advantageous contracts and fostering collaborative supplier relationships. Leadership and team management skills are applied to develop and motivate procurement professionals, driving performance and accountability. Proficiency with procurement software and data analytics tools enables the role to monitor key performance indicators and identify opportunities for process improvements. Additionally, a deep understanding of regulatory and compliance requirements ensures all procurement activities adhere to legal and ethical standards, safeguarding the organization.
